Secure metric dimension of new classes of graphs

Iqbal M. Batiha,
Basma Mohamed,
Iqbal H. Jebril

Abstract: The metric representation of a vertex v of a graph G is a finite vector representing distances of v with respect to vertices of some ordered subset S⊆V (G). If no suitable subset of S provides separate representations for each vertex of V(G), then the set S is referred to as a minimal resolving set. The metric dimension of G is the cardinality of the smallest (with respect to its cardinality) minimal resolving set.
